Chinese oil and gas producer CNOOC Ltd. on Jan. 13 said it is targeting net oil production of 520 million barrels of oil equivalent to 530 million boe for 2020, of which 64% would be produced in China and 36% overseas.
CNOOC anticipates its 2021 and 2022 production to be approximately 555 million boe and 590 million boe, respectively, according to a news release. The company expects its 2019 production was approximately 503 million boe.
The oil and gas producer also set its total capital expenditure for the year at 85 billion yuan to 95 billion yuan. Of the total capital expenditure, 20% will be dedicated to exploration, 58% to development, 20% to production and 2% to other projects, according to the release.
For 2020, CNOOC said it expects 10 new projects to enter into service and plans to drill 227 exploration wells.
As of Jan. 10, US$1 was equivalent to 6.92 Chinese yuan.
